Earthbound Project Source delivers practical, experience-based solutions for restoring ecosystems, improving soil health, and building climate resilience. We partner with landowners, NGOs, and government agencies to design and implement large-scale restoration projects using proven restoration ecology principles, regenerative agriculture techniques, and community-driven planning. Our services include site assessment and feasibility studies, native species selection and propagation, erosion control and water management, monitoring and adaptive management, and capacity building through training and technical support.
We focus on measurable outcomes: increased biodiversity, stabilized soils, improved water retention, carbon sequestration, and enhanced ecosystem services that support local livelihoods. Projects are tailored to regional climates and land-use contexts, integrating traditional ecological knowledge where appropriate. We prioritize transparent reporting, cost-effective methods, and long-term stewardship to ensure that restored landscapes remain resilient and productive.
